Title :
Constrained RN placement algorithm in two-tiered wireless sensor networks

Abstract :
The existing RNs placement algorithms always ignore communication capacity and networks´ energy consumption. So we introduce many constraint conditions into the existing RN placement model, such as irreversible factor in the forwarding communication paths and RN´s communication capacity. And we present a new evaluation standard based on the minimum distance factor. A hybrid RNs placement algorithm was implemented in solutions, and it is based on enumeration and greedy optimization algorithm. The simulation results demonstrate our algorithm can conveniently limit RN´s communication capacity. Compared with other algorithms, improvement of energy-efficiencies and practicality in our new algorithm is obvious.
